I've been playing Gauss a bit, and while i REALLY enjoy him a lot, it's sometimes a little annoying that he can only ever dash forward, it works nicely for melee but for gunplay you don't always want to just go forward. I was thinking that maybe an augment could be made (possibly exilus) that lets him dash in all directions with Mach Rush, but in turn disables his Mach Rush sprint. Omni directional dashing would be powerful, but the disabled sprint makes it so it's not just a no-brainer, and it would alter the way he's played and modded, which i think could be very interesting. 

Any thoughts on this?

First, Mach rush already has an augment, so it's really very unlikely that DE makes another one for it anytime soon

second, if you want to Drift with mach rush, While retaining the same speed, use Revenant's REAVE.

Simply, press and hold mach rush, then hold forward button to keep mach rushing, then if you want to drift or turn at same speed, cast reave while holding forward (so you won't cancel mach rush)

i haven't tested if Reave increases mach rush's speed...but it 100% allows it to turn at the same speed, so in a way it's an increase
